Beer can inspire design style & DIY projects.

If you love beer, you can give your interior design or backyard retreat the feeling of beer through design and DIY projects.

 

That sip of cold beer to me is an entry into the ‘ah’ of life. Your ‘ah’ might be different. But the way to diagnose your ah starts with your feeling and what objects either support or detract from your chosen feeling.

That almost 4,000-year-old liquor of the goddesses can inspire sophisticated and thoughtful home decor and interior design through its color, texture and sensory associations. Think luxe leather, honey-colored aged wood flooring and amber lighting on dim… and you are on the right track to using the power of beer for good.
